Simultaneously, the naturist lifestyle—a philosophy and practice of social nudity—has existed for over a century, promoting a similar ethos of acceptance, though through a radically different methodology. While body positivity often operates within the realm of discourse and visual representation (often clothed), naturism operates in the realm of lived experience. This paper examines how naturism provides a practical framework for the theoretical goals of body positivity, suggesting that the removal of clothing serves as a catalyst for removing the psychological barriers to self-acceptance. Crucially, naturism is distinct from exhibitionism or sexual liberation. In a naturist setting, the absence of clothing strips away the socioeconomic indicators that often define status (designer labels, uniforms). Without these visual cues, and without the sexual charge often associated with nudity in media, participants are left with the raw, unadorned human form. The naturist philosophy posits that the body is not an object to be perfected, but a vessel for living.
